Ownership Details of Elderwood Nursing Homes
Elderwood Nursing Homes are part of a larger network managed by Elderwood Management, which has been in operation for several decades. The company is known for its commitment to enhancing the quality of life for residents through personalized care plans and skilled nursing services. In 2025, Elderwood operates more than 20 nursing homes, each tailored to meet the unique needs of its community.
